> I don't think the AMQP 1.0 spec does (yet). It is more focused on
> transport ideas and nodes and links. It doesn't get into Exchanges much and
> how nodes and links are implemented. URLs on the amqp.org page to 1.0
> docs that might do this seem broken.
>
> Earlier versions of the spec explain exchanges.
